Simply Asia Mall of the South — Restaurant in Gauteng

Name
Simply Asia Mall of the South
Description
Chain restaurant cooking up stir fries, red & green curries, noodles & other Thai specialties.

We often visit Simply Asia at Mall of the South. And I wanted to share my experience. Overall, the food was quite good. We ordered two servings of chicken noodles and one serving of prawn. The chicken noodles were flavorful and satisfying, providing a delicious blend of spices and tender chicken. However, unfortunately, there was an issue with the prawn dish.

Regrettably, one of the individuals who consumed the prawn became ill afterward. It's essential to note that foodborne illnesses can occur from various sources and might not necessarily be the restaurant's fault. Nevertheless, when I contacted the store to inform them about the situation, I was disappointed by the manager's response.

The manager displayed a lack of sympathy for the issue, which was disheartening. In such situations, it's crucial for the management to show concern and empathy towards their customers. A more compassionate and understanding approach would have been appreciated, even if the incident was not directly caused by the restaurant.

Despite this unfortunate incident and the manager's response, I must acknowledge that the chicken noodles were enjoyable and well-prepared. It's evident that the restaurant has the potential to provide a positive dining experience. However, improvements in customer service and handling such incidents would greatly enhance the overall impression of the establishment.

I hope that Simply Asia takes this feedback constructively and addresses the concerns raised. With some improvements in customer service and a focus on ensuring food safety, I believe they can provide a more consistent and satisfying experience for...

My recent visit to Simply Asia at Mall of the South left much to be desired, especially when comparing it to their branch at The Glen Mall, which offers a much better dining experience.

Although the restaurant wasn’t overly busy, we waited an astonishing 35-40 minutes for our starter to arrive. To make matters worse, our waitress was missing for half of our visit, leaving us to be assisted by another staff member. This lack of attentiveness set a frustrating tone for the rest of our meal.

We ordered the chicken and prawn dumplings as a starter, but to our disappointment, they arrived frozen in the middle. This made us question whether the food was made fresh – and if it wasn’t, why did it take so long to be served?

For my main, I requested my go-to dish, the Thai Spice Ramen. However, the waitress instead brought me the Paloh Five Spice Ramen, and it was a huge letdown. The dish was bland and didn’t remotely compare to the flavors of my favorite ramen.

The only redeeming part of the meal was my husband’s enjoyment of his dish, the popular 514. But given that it's their most common order, it didn't do much to improve the overall experience.

I’m giving the food 2 stars purely because of his satisfaction, but personally, I won’t be dining at this branch again. Save yourself the trouble and visit The Glen branch instead, where the quality and service are...

We visited Simply Asian on a Thursday. We were in the Mall of the South looking for a stationary store when we wondered passed. I believe the word Thai caught my attention. We started with Duck Spring Rolls. The rolls were fried perfectly, the duck was cooked perfectly, the sauce was delicious and different! If they can do this with a spring roll, oh my goodness we were in for a treat! I ordered green curry and Sonke had the chicken fried rice. The presentation was beautiful, however we were so hungry I forgot to take a photo. The vegetables in my curry were cooked so perfectly, still crisp. The curry was a little bit different than what I'm used to, I do like a thicker curry sauce and I prefer pineapples in my curry, I understand this is traditional. It was still so delish I would order it again. They also have a sushi bar with half price. Thursdays. I saw some sushi go by to another table and decided we need a sushi. We ordered the Prawn Tempura rolls. They were heavenly! I would have ordered more had I not been so full! Sonke had Jasmine tea which rekindled his love for this tea. It was such a scrumptious meal! Oh I should mention, the restaurant was really nice. Quiet. The service really was top notch.
